Isolated Logarithmic Amp Leverages High-Linearity Optocouplers (.PDF)

Logarithmic amplifiers with their log functionality are useful for compressing wide dynamic-range signals whereby the measured quantities are in decibels (dB). They’re used in a wide variety of applications, such as video, medical, and test-and-measurement systems. Logarithmic amplifiers can be built to be compact, easy-to-use, and cost-effective circuits suitable for certain analog designs.

Because of the high-voltage presence in industrial applications, it’s necessary to protect equipment and personnel operating the motors using galvanic isolation. Here, HCNR201/200 analog optocouplers, developed by Broadcom, can be used for current sensing and voltage monitoring in motor-control drives, switching power supplies, and inverter systems.
